# Fixture for the Mailhenge bounce processor, shared with support for
# triage reference. Covers the three bounce classes we act on: hard
# (address invalid), soft (mailbox full), and policy (blocked by the
# recipient host). Each sample payload matches what Driftpost actually
# sends, including the odd duplicated timestamp field. Replaying these
# fixtures against the staging processor requires the bearer token
# directly below this comment.

bearer token for yagef-yahaf: eyJhbGciOiJIUzI1NiIsInR5cCI6IkpXVCJ9.eyJzdWIiOiIjTGyX4q1qSIn0.o7LtVLNaptGl

TICKET: Fleet fuel-usage report failing since Monday.

The nightly fuel-usage export from Haulmark Dispatch to the Cinderpath reporting service returns 401. Root cause: the service credential expired at end of quarter and auto-rotation was never enabled for this job. Impact: three days of missing fuel reports for the Brackenfield depot fleet. No evidence of misuse in audit logs. Fix applied: issued a replacement credential and updated the job config. New key follows.

app token of kagap-tafog = vxb7-1L6kA2y

This page summarises the provisional training budget for the coming year at Verdane Systems. Heads of department should note that allocations follow headcount, with a supplementary pool for certifications in the Orliss platform. Requests above the departmental cap require sign-off from the Learning Committee, which meets monthly. Unused funds will not roll over. Draft figures are attached below and remain subject to revision. Please read the following note before circulating figures within your teams.

board note of tagug-hahag: Praionax Logistics is in early talks to buy Julaxek Group for about $36.3 million. The Julmir launch date is March 1, and nothing goes to the press before then.

Redemption liability has grown faster than forecast, and the points-to-value ratio will be rebased at the next cycle. Pilot branches in Thornwick reported minimal member attrition under the revised structure. Tier thresholds will be simplified from five levels to three, and expiry rules standardised. Communications packs arrive next month; no customer-facing changes before then. The confidential note below describes the commercial plans informing these decisions.

management briefing: Only 33 of the 504 pilot accounts renewed Holox, so a churn review is set for August 1. Fenysix Logistics is in early talks to buy Zoroxix Group for about $459.9 million.